Home :: ALL EXHAUSTS :: MOTORCYCLE EXHAUSTS :: DELKEVIC EXHAUSTS :: TRIUMPH SPORT BY DELKEVIC

TRIUMPH SPORT BY DELKEVIC

TRIUMPH SPORT BY DELKEVIC FROM PREDATOR MOTORSPORT
There are no available products under this category.